Responded to no heat call on LP furnace. Upon inspection, discovered seized inducer motor and multiple cracks in the heat exchanger faceplate. Visual inspection confirmed significant corrosion and metal deterioration at critical connection points. Recommended replacement of system due to age (28 years) and safety concerns from compromised heat exchanger. Scheduled service advisor follow-up to discuss replacement options.

Adjusted variable speed settings on 8-12 furnace to increase airflow for wood boiler heating system. Corrected improper wiring configuration by removing unnecessary transformer that was constantly powering G terminal, and rewired wood boiler thermostat to R and G terminals to properly activate blower when heat is called. Implemented continuous fan operation on S40 thermostat and increased CFM to 1000 to resolve low airflow issues.
Responded to no heat service call for vacant property with Bryant furnace. Diagnosed pressure switch fault code and determined LP tank was completely empty, causing furnace to attempt ignition without fuel and resulting in gas smell throughout home. Shut down power to prevent continuous startup attempts and advised homeowner to refill LP tank to resolve heating issue.

Responded to no heat call for 19-year-old furnace that was in lockout mode. Diagnosed issue by following manual troubleshooting steps, identifying extremely dirty flame sensor as the root cause. Cleaned sensor component thoroughly, purged air from system, and verified proper operation. System is now functioning correctly. Recommended equipment upgrade due to age, and scheduled comfort advisor consultation.

Performed comprehensive tune-ups on two furnaces in newly purchased property. First unit (older, smaller) was functioning properly with clean filter and blower, clear routine lines, and intact heat exchanger. Second unit (newer, larger) showed signs of secondary heat exchanger leakage; adjusted furnace pitch by an additional 1/8 inch to correct the issue. Both systems demonstrated proper operation during 15-minute test runs with appropriate temperature rises (70° and 60° respectively). Recommended AC inspection in spring.
